Shimotomano
Shimotomano is a locality in Kanoya, Kagoshima. Shimotomano is situated nearby to the locality Hirase, as well as near Tachimoto.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Kimotsuki
Town
Kimotsuki is a town in Kimotsuki District. As of 30 April 2024, the town had an estimated population of 13,766 in 7503 households, and a population density of 45 persons per km2. The total area of the town is 308.04 km2. Kimotsuki is situated 7 km east of Shimotomano.
Kinko
Town
Kinkō is a town located in Kimotsuki District, Kagoshima Prefecture, Japan. As of 31 March 2024, the town had an estimated population of 6,276 in 3490 households, and a population density of 38 persons per km2. The total area of the town is 163.19 km2. Kinko is situated 9 km south of Shimotomano.
